Experimental study of the RV-HSV-TK.GCV suicide gene therapy system in cervix cancer

    [Abstract] Objective To study in vitro and in vivo killing effect and the bystander effect of HSV.TK.GCV suicide gene system on cervix cancer cell line Hela.Methods GINaTK retroviral vector containing HSV.TK gene was transduced into PA317packaging cell by lipofectin.Cervix cancer cell line Hela was infected by high titer viral supernatant.Hela.TK cells and Hela cells were used in in vitro and in vivo study.In in vitro study,sensitivity of Hela.TK cells to GCV and bystander effect were observed by MTT test.In in vivo study,Hela.TK cells and Hela cells were injected s.c.into flanking BALB.C mice,GCV was administrated i.p.,RT-PCR was applied to detect the expression of HSV.TK gene.Statistical analysis of the data was performed by using the ANOVA(analysis of variance).Re-sults The Hela cells transfered with GINaTK gene displayed a higher antitumor effect than parent cells.In in vitro study ......
